You didn't say what kind of activities are you doing, how old are you, or what is your normal schedule. Since you did mention that you did "eat a breakfast" this morning, I am assuming that you don't always eat breakfast. Eating 3 meals a day (minimum) or breaking it into 5-6 little meals a day gives your blood sugar a steady flow and can keep you going all day without getting tired. One night of 11 hrs of sleep does not make you well rested when your body may well be depleted of nutrition. When I say "meals" - I don't mean a granola bar, candy bar, bag of popcorn or chips, or a bottle/can of soda. You need nourishing food: eggs, ham, toast, sandwiches, salads, a sensible dinner: chicken/rice/string beans etc. Fast foods (McDonald's, Burger King, Taco Bell etc) have little nutrition and lots of calories. So why not pick something nourishing with less calories?
